Understanding Lead Contamination in Water

Lead is a toxic metal that can enter water through corrosion of plumbing materials, especially in homes with lead pipes, solder, or fixtures. Even at low levels, lead exposure can cause developmental delays, learning disabilities, and a range of other health problems. The U.S. Environmental Protection Agency (EPA) sets a maximum allowable annual average of lead levels in drinking water at 15 parts per billion (ppb). However, the ideal goal is to have no lead in drinking water, given its toxicity.

Regulations and Standards for Water Filters

The effectiveness of a water filter in removing lead is often measured by its compliance with standards set by organizations such as the National Sanitation Foundation (NSF) International and the Water Quality Association (WQA). Specifically, NSF/ANSI Standard 372 certifies that a filter does not introduce lead into the water, while NSF/ANSI 372 and 53 certify the reduction of lead and other contaminants. Frigidaire filters that meet these standards are specifically designed to reduce lead in drinking water.

What are the health risks associated with lead in drinking water?

Lead is a potent neurotoxin that can have severe health consequences, particularly for vulnerable populations such as children, pregnant women, and individuals with weakened immune systems. Exposure to lead in drinking water has been linked to a range of health problems, including developmental delays, learning disabilities, and behavioral issues in children. In adults, lead exposure has been associated with increased risk of cardiovascular disease, kidney damage, and cognitive impairment.
